> From Denis.Roegel@loria.fr Thu Feb 9 17:14:25 1995
> To: tex-k@cs.umb.edu
> Subject: about MakeTeXPK
>
> How can I use MakeTeXPK both with xdvik and dvipsk,
> but call gsftopk in the first place when a PS fonts
> has to be displayed and outputing an error in
> the second place with dvips. In short, how can I make
> the MakeTeXPK behaviour depend on which of xdvik and
> dvipsk calls it ?
Sounds like you have trouble with your psfonts.map file.
Provided that:
1) the PS font is listed in psfonts.map
2) dvips can find psfonts.map
dvips should not call MakeTeXPK.
